Sorry for the quality. If you are living in Bluebell, you can go to the Starry Night Festival with either Cam or Ash. (Mikhail DOES NOT go to this festival, even if he is living in Bluebell!) To ask them, just talk to them a second time on the 23rd, and they’ll invite you. They must have at least three flowers. (blue) Go to the Cafe (Cam) on the 24th after 8pm. You gain +1k with the person you went with and +500 with the other attendees. If you are married, you will spend the day with your spouse. www.lunasa.ie www.myspace.com 14 clips, recorded on Friday, 31st August 2007 at Metropole Hotel as part of Beamish Cork Folk Festival, 2007 Named for an ancient Celtic harvest festival in honour of the Irish god Lugh, patron of the arts, LĂșnasa is indeed a gathering of some of the top musical talents in Ireland. Sean Smyth – Fiddle and whistles. Born in Straide, County Mayo, and now living in Galway, Sean is an All-Ireland champion on both fiddle and whistle. His 1993 solo debut, The Blue Fiddle, was named one of the ten best albums of that year by the Irish Echo. Kevin Crawford – Flutes, whistles and bodhran. An exceptional flute, whistle, and bodhran player.born in Birmingham, England, and living in Ennis, County Clare, he has also recorded with Grianin, Raise the Rafters, Joe Derrane, and Sean Tyrrell, and appears on the 1994 recording The Sanctuary Sessions. In 1994, Kevin made his first solo album, ‘D’ Flute Album, available on Green Linnet Records. Trevor Hutchinson -Upright Bass. From Cookstown, County Tyrone, and living in Dublin, Trevor played bass with the Waterboys from 1986 to 1991. With that rock band, he recorded Fisherman’s Blues (1988) and Room to Roam (1990), the latter featuring Sharon Shannon. After that, he made three albums as a member of the Sharon Shannon Band: 1991′s Sharon Shannon, 1994′s Out the Gap, and 1997′s Each Little Thing, the last two available on Green Linnet Records. Kansas Wheat-Growth Boosts Yields as Glut May Erode Price
Bloomberg The fastest-ever development of the Kansas wheat crop is drawing a record number of surveyors seeking to gauge prospects for a harvest that is poised to swell the world's grain bins and drive prices lower.
